Online & Distance Learning at Wayne State University
Many students take online classes at Wayne State University. Of 23,803 students, 3,013 (13%) studied exclusively online and 10,784 (45%) took at least some classes online.

Public Relations Bachelor’s Program at Wayne State University
Of the 22 bachelor’s public relations degrees awarded at Wayne State University, 59% were women (13) and 41% were men (9).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Public Relations bachelor’s degree recipients at Wayne State University.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 14 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 1 |
| Black / African American | 4 |
| Asian | 1 |
| Two or More Races | 2 |
Racial-ethnic minorities make up 36% of Public Relations bachelor’s degree recipients at Wayne State University, above the national average of 31%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
